Painted Indian Doors From Bikaner - 19thC Origin - Turkmenisten Ich'ung jang cabinets would haveThse exquisitely painted Indian doors are from the town of Bikaner in Rajasthan and datefromt the 19thC. The original painting has long since faded and peeled in the aggressive heat of the Rajasthani desert and was replaced in the 1930's with the current visible murals. Nontheless, th artist's work is exceptional and excentuated by the polish finish done in our Wiltshire workshops by our skilled restorers. From India 94 x 10 x 153 (wxdxh cms) UK
